Harry ‘can’t be trusted’ says Queen’s ex-aide as pressure mounts over Coronation invite

Queen Elizabeth II’s former chaplain has claimed that Prince Harry should be banned from attending King Charles III’s Coronation in May.

“And I think before they will be capable of being invited to such a public space they should show that they’ve become trustworthy and I don’t think there’s the time or the opportunity to do that.”

He also added that he believes the whole thing “is doomed”.

Speaking with GB News’ Patrick Christys, he said: “I think poor Charles should be a bit more courageous.

“I think the nation will understand entirely that he has a rogue son and his family is slightly dysfunctional. I’d be far better to have clarity rather than some kind of cosmetic nice patch over the whole thing.

“I think it’s best just best to accept that Harry and Meghan have gone and they go on with the people they can trust who are left.”

Speaking about the trustworthiness of the Duke and Duchess of Sussex, he said: “First of all, Meghan had no difficulty lying in front of the Archbishop when she said he’d secretly married her a few days earlier, so I don’t think we can set much stall by that.”

He also added that it “will just simply be better if they didn’t come” to the coronation, which is set to take place on their son Archie’s fourth birthday.

Earlier this month, Harry released his memoir, titled Spare, which included numerous shocking revelations about the Royal Family.

Harry made a very shocking claim that his elder brother, Prince William, has physically attacked him in 2019, during a heated discussion over his wife, Meghan Markle.

Prince Harry also claims that his stepmother Camilla, now the Queen Consort, launched a “campaign” to marry his father, admitting that both he and William begged Charles not to marry her.
